  • Microneedling (also called collagen induction therapy) is a minimally invasive cosmetic procedure that uses tiny, sterile needles to puncture the skin’s surface. These controlled micro-injuries stimulate the body’s natural healing process—promoting collagen and elastin production, which are key proteins for smooth, firm, and youthful-looking skin.

    How Microneedling Works

    1. Preparation

      • The skin is cleaned, and a topical numbing cream is applied to reduce discomfort.

      • The procedure can be done manually with a dermaroller or with an automated device (e.g., a microneedling pen).

    2. Needling Process

      • Fine needles create microchannels (tiny punctures) in the skin’s epidermis and dermis.

      • These micro-injuries don’t cause lasting damage but trigger the body’s natural wound-healing response.

    3. Healing & Regeneration

      • The skin begins producing new collagen and elastin fibers.

      • Over time (typically weeks to months), the treated skin becomes firmer, smoother, and more even-toned.

        Benefits

        Microneedling can improve the appearance of:

        • Fine lines and wrinkles

        • Acne scars or surgical scars

        • Hyperpigmentation and sun damage

        • Enlarged pores

        • Stretch marks

        • Uneven skin tone or texture

        It’s often combined with serums, platelet-rich plasma (PRP), or growth factors, which can penetrate more effectively through the microchannels created.

        Aftercare & Considerations

        • Mild redness, swelling, or flaking for 1–3 days is normal.

        • Avoid makeup, sun exposure, and harsh skincare products for 24–48 hours.

        • Results typically appear after several sessions spaced 4–6 weeks apart.

  • Dermaplaning is a non-invasive exfoliation treatment that uses a sterile surgical blade to gently scrape away dead skin cells and fine vellus hair (commonly called peach fuzz) from the surface of the skin.

    It’s a quick, painless procedure that leaves the skin smoother, brighter, and better able to absorb skincare products.

    How Dermaplaning Works

    1. Preparation

      • The skin is cleansed and completely dried.

      • The practitioner holds the skin taut and uses a sterile scalpel (usually a #10 blade) at a 45-degree angle.

    2. Exfoliation Process

      • The blade is gently glided across the skin’s surface in short, light strokes.

      • This removes:

        • Dead skin cells from the outermost layer (stratum corneum)

        • Fine facial hair (vellus hair)

        • Minor surface debris and buildup

    3. Immediate Results

      • The skin feels smoother and looks more radiant.

      • Skincare products and makeup apply more evenly afterward.

    Benefits of Dermaplaning

    • Instantly smoother, glowing skin

    • Better absorption of serums and moisturizers

    • Smoother makeup application

    • Gentle improvement in texture and tone

    • Can reduce the appearance of superficial acne scars or dullness

    Considerations & Aftercare

    • It’s safe for most skin types, but people with active acne, rosacea, or open lesions should avoid it.

    • Mild redness may occur right after treatment, but there’s no downtime.

    • Avoid harsh products (retinol, exfoliants, acids) and sun exposure for 24–48 hours afterward.

    • Hair does not grow back thicker or darker—that’s a common myth.

    • Typically repeated every 3–4 weeks for maintenance.
